My Future MIL Meddled in Every Part of Our Wedding – Her Last Stunt Made My Fiancé Uninvite Her

Some weddings are remembered for flowers or first dances. Ours will always be remembered for who wasn’t there — and how her absence revealed the truth.

I’m 28, an only child, and like most brides, I dreamed of joy and love on my wedding day. But nothing prepared me for how far Marlon’s mother, Diane, would go. From the guest list to the cake, even demanding her own entrance song — she wanted the spotlight.

The final straw came the night before the wedding. Diane broke into the bridal suite and shredded my gown. Minutes later, she texted: “Now maybe he’ll understand who really comes first.”

Marlon didn’t hesitate. He called her and said, “You’re not coming tomorrow. If you show up, security will throw you out.”

My aunt saved the day, bringing a gown that fit like destiny. And though guests whispered about Diane’s empty seat, our ceremony was filled with nothing but love. At the reception, instead of her “queen” entrance, the band played “Another One Bites the Dust.” The crowd roared.

We haven’t spoken to Diane since. And honestly, life is lighter without her control. When I look at our photos now, I don’t see what she destroyed — I see what endured: love, resilience, and the freedom to begin our marriage without her shadow.
